  • Watch the penultimate match of the 2018 Championship as England hosted Ireland who knew any sort of victory would give them just their third ever Grand Slam.
    England v Ireland | Twickenham Stadium | Saturday March 17
    England: 15 Anthony Watson, 14 Jonny May, 13 Jonathan Joseph, 12 Ben Te’o, 11 Elliot Daly, 10 Owen Farrell, 9 Richard Wigglesworth, 8 Sam Simmonds, 7 James Haskell, 6 Chris Robshaw, 5 George Kruis, 4 Maro Itoje, 3 Kyle Sinckler, 2 Dylan Hartley (c), 1 Mako Vunipola
    Replacements: 16 Jamie George, 17 Joe Marler, 18 Dan Cole, 19 Joe Launchbury, 20 Don Armand, 21 Danny Care, 22 George Ford, 23 Mike Brown
    Ireland: 15 Rob Kearney, 14 Keith Earls, 13 Garry Ringrose, 12 Bundee Aki, 11 Jacob Stockdale, 10 Johnny Sexton, 9 Conor Murray, 8 CJ Stander, 7 Dan Leavy, 6 Peter O’Mahony, 5 Iain Henderson, 4 James Ryan, 3 Tadhg Furlong, 2 Rory Best (c), 1 Cian Healy
    Replacements: 16 Sean Cronin, 17 Jack McGrath, 18 Andrew Porter, 19 Devin Toner, 20 Jordi Murphy, 21 Kieran Marmion, 22 Joey Carbery, 23 Jordan Larmour
    Referee: Angus Gardner
    Assistant Referees: Jaco Peyper, Nigel Owens
    TMO: Ben Skeen

      This population size argument is pathetic. They are all professional players of the highest standard. If anything Ireland are the lucky ones right now as they have a club system owned by the IRFU, meaning they can rest their top players whenever they feel like it. England and France on the other hand, have a system that involves many more clubs that are all privately owned, meaning that their top players are constantly being played week in week out to suit the clubs aspirations. The clubs in England and especially in France, couldn't give a shit about the international scene, all they care about is getting the results to keep their sponsors impressed so they keep making money.
      Ireland and New Zealand have similar sized player pools. They have similar systems, in each case, the clubs are owned by the IRFU and the NZRFU.
      New Zealand and Ireland are both doing it right.
      It all came down to the point when The IRFU took ownership of clubs in Ireland, and made Leinster, Munster, Ulster and Connacht the four main teams, and the rest of the clubs all fed into those four. When the RFU of England tried to do a similar thing, due to the fact that the clubs had a lot more money in comparison to the Irish clubs back then, the club owners all refused and threatened to start a new league and contract the players to that, making them all unavailable for national selection.
